ChannelAdvisor PHP SDK开发指南与实践
需积分: 9 99 浏览量
更新于2024-11-20
收藏 730KB ZIP 举报
资源摘要信息:"ChannelAdvisor PHP SDK是一个专为ChannelAdvisor市场中介服务构建的软件开发工具包(SDK),该服务虽然提供了优秀的API支持,但在编写本文时,尚未有官方支持的特定编程语言(例如PHP)的SDK。本SDK的目的是简化开发者在使用ChannelAdvisor API时的编程工作,提供一套PHP语言特有的函数和类库,以便开发者能以更高效和便捷的方式与ChannelAdvisor的API进行交互。"
知识点:
1. ChannelAdvisor平台介绍:
- ChannelAdvisor是一个提供电子商务解决方案的服务平台,帮助商家管理和优化在线市场销售。
- 它允许商家在包括亚马逊、eBay、沃尔玛等在内的众多电商平台上自动同步产品列表、库存管理、订单处理以及报告功能等。
2. API(应用程序编程接口)的基础概念:
- API是一系列定义好的网络协议、工具和定义,使得开发人员能够创建应用程序,这些应用程序可以与远程服务器或服务进行交互。
- API通常定义了软件组件之间如何通信的规则、协议和工具。
3. PHP编程语言:
- PHP是一种广泛使用的开源服务器端脚本语言,特别适合于网页开发,并可嵌入HTML中使用。
- PHP具有跨平台、面向对象、易于学习等特点,是当前流行的网站开发技术之一。
4. SDK(软件开发工具包)的作用与重要性:
- SDK是一套预先打包的软件组件、库、文档和工具的集合,它们可以帮助开发者快速构建应用程序。
- 通过提供封装好的函数、类库以及示例代码,SDK简化了开发过程,加速了开发周期,并且减少了直接使用API进行编程的复杂性。
5. ChannelAdvisor PHP SDK的功能和用途:
- ChannelAdvisor PHP SDK提供了与ChannelAdvisor API交互的便捷方式,减少了开发者对HTTP请求、数据格式转换和错误处理等底层细节的关注。
- 该SDK可能包括了认证、请求、响应处理等功能模块,从而使得开发者可以更专注于业务逻辑的实现。
6. 如何使用ChannelAdvisor PHP SDK:
- 开发者需要先下载并安装该SDK。
- 在使用前,需要配置认证信息,通常包括API密钥、账户信息等。
- 然后,开发者可以通过调用SDK中的函数或类库方法来实现与ChannelAdvisor API的交互,包括获取产品列表、更新库存、处理订单等操作。
7. 开发者应如何参与和贡献:
- 由于ChannelAdvisor官方没有提供PHP的SDK,开发者社区可以一起参与改进和维护这个开源SDK。
- 开发者可以在开源平台如GitHub上查找ChannelAdvisor PHP SDK的相关项目,进行下载、使用、反馈问题、提交改进或者拉取请求。
8. 对于开发者来说,理解API和SDK的文档是关键:
- 为了有效地使用ChannelAdvisor PHP SDK,开发者必须熟悉ChannelAdvisor的API文档,了解可用的API接口、功能、参数和响应格式。
- 同时,也要熟悉SDK的文档,这样才能了解如何正确安装和使用SDK,以及如何处理可能出现的特定于SDK的问题。
总结来说,ChannelAdvisor PHP SDK的推出,为希望使用ChannelAdvisor API进行开发的PHP开发者提供了一个方便的工具集,极大地简化了与ChannelAdvisor平台的交互过程,使得开发者能够更高效地进行电商市场中介服务的集成和开发。然而,考虑到这是一个第三方开发的SDK,开发者在使用过程中应留意可能存在的局限性和稳定性问题,并积极参与社区贡献和反馈,以共同推动SDK的成长和改进。
2021-05-18 上传
2021-03-10 上传
2021-04-01 上传
2021-06-12 上传
2024-12-25 上传
寂寞孩纸
- 粉丝: 49
- 资源: 4472